Primary Purpose:
The Operations Account Specialist is responsible for daily tactical coordination with ChemPoint external operations providers according to approved procedures and under the direct supervision of the Operations Supervisor. Duties include inventory receipts and adjustments, dock to stock reporting, coordination of work orders to be filled by external providers and general support for operations/external providers related questions.
What You'll Do:
- Identifies, implements, and manages processes and process improvements to ensure the successful daily execution of all warehousing operations, partnering with cross-functional teams and leaders to drive organization-wide alignment and adoption.
- Partners directly with the Operations Supervisor and Operations Manager to ensure warehousing functions and processes align with and support departmental goals, including issue escalation and resolution.
- Establishes and maintains effective relationships with warehousing service providers.
- Serves as the primary point of contact for warehouse providers on daily operational activities, including product tracking, inventory management, and approval processes.
- Audits and approves warehouse invoices to ensure accurate and timely payment.
- Holds internal and external stakeholders accountable to established warehouse processes, including proper receiving, storage, and outbound shipment procedures.
- Collaborates closely with Customer Service, Finance, Commercial, and Supply Chain teams to ensure seamless warehouse operations and customer satisfaction.
- Monitors warehouse provider performance against established service expectations and escalates issues as needed to appropriate stakeholders.
- Escalates warehousing loss claims and corrective action reports to the Operations Supervisor and supports issue resolution efforts.
- Performs other related duties and responsibilities as assigned.
